some people asked  me this question : ' what is the difference between am and fm remote starters  ? ' . i couldnt explain . iam looking for the answer to answer this question .

Amplitude Modulation (AM) - The encoding of a carrier wave by variation of it's amplitude in accordance with an input signal.

Frequency Modulation (FM) - The encoding of a carrier wave by variation of it's frequency in accordance with an input signal.
